pet shop in dubai
They are just a handful of Dubai’s many top-notch pet boutiques. When picking a pet retailer, it’s imperative that you consider pet shop dubaipet store dubaipet supplies dubaifactors like the standard of the animals on display, the range of companies provided, as well as the store’s commitment to animal welfare.We resource our products from r